The Student Counselling Centre at B. J. Medical College is a dedicated facility run by the Department of Psychiatry, established to support the mental and emotional well-being of every student on campus. Recognising that medical training brings its own intensity and pressures, the Centre offers students a calm, professional space to talk through whatever is weighing on them — whether that is academic stress, anxiety about examinations, low mood, homesickness, relationship or family concerns, sleep difficulties, or any acute psychological distress.

The Centre operates from the Ground Floor of the B. J. Medical College building, near the main stairs, and is open from Monday to Friday between 2 PM and 5 PM. A qualified Psychiatrist and a Clinical Psychologist are available every working day to meet students in person, listen without judgement, and offer guidance, counselling or onward referral as needed.

Access is deliberately kept simple. The service is open on a walk-in basis to all Undergraduate and Postgraduate students of BJMC — no prior appointment is required, and no case paper has to be made. Students can simply walk in during operational hours and be seen the same day.

Confidentiality is at the heart of how the Centre functions. Every interaction takes place in a private, stigma-free environment, and the content of counselling sessions is treated as strictly confidential. The aim is to make sure that no student ever has to choose between seeking help and protecting their privacy — support is meant to be easy to reach, respectful, and free of any social or academic consequence.
